      • Add a cup of baking soda to a tub filled with water. Soak in the bath for 20 to 30 minutes. Pat your skin dry. How Often You Should Do This Do this once daily. Why This Works The alkaline nature of baking soda helps in restoring the pH of your skin. This helps reduce the itchiness associated with pregnancy (6).
